代码示例
#include <iostream>
#include <math.h>
using namespace std;
int main()
{
double x1,y1,x2,y2;
while(cin>>x1>>y1>>x2>>y2)
{
double a = x1-x2;
double b = y1-y2;
double d;
d = sqrt(a*a+b*b);
cout<<d<<endl;
}
system("pause");
return 0;
}
改正
#include <iostream>
#include <math.h>
#include <fstream>
#include <iomanip>
using namespace std;
int main()
{
double x1,y1,x2,y2;
while(cin>>x1>>y1>>x2>>y2)
{
double a = x1-x2;
double b = y1-y2;
double d;
d = sqrt(a*a+b*b);
cout<<fixed<<setprecision(2)<<d<<endl;
}
system("pause");
return 0;
}
原因
加入头文件*#include fstream* #include iomanip
作用:1. fstream是std命名空间中常用于流的控制符,头文件iomanip里全是输入输出流的操作,其中io是指in,out即输入输